Michigan Requirements (What You Must Know)

Minimum Liability

Current MI minimums are $20,000/$40,000 bodily injury and $10,000 property damage. We’ll quote higher limits that better fit Watersmeet’s rural and highway exposure.

PIP on Motorcycles

Michigan’s no-fault PIP applies to motorcycles for medical and wage loss benefits, but limits may vary. Ensure adequate coverage for injuries.

Helmet & Eye Protection

MI requires helmets for riders under 21 or with less than a certain experience. Use approved helmets and eye protection for safety on open roads.

Inspection & Lane Splitting

No routine state inspection required, but keep your bike roadworthy. Lane splitting is not permitted in Michigan—ride safely in traffic.

Getting Your MI Motorcycle Endorsement

Course Path (Recommended)

  • Enroll in an approved Rider Education Course
  • Pass the course; use completion for endorsement
  • Add the M endorsement at Secretary of State

Permit + Testing Path

  • Get a motorcycle permit (knowledge test)
  • Practice under restrictions
  • Take the skills test for endorsement

Bike Size & Restrictions

Restrictions may apply based on experience. Completing a course often waives additional tests—check with us.
